Michael Conforto got booed. Edwin Diaz got booed. Jacob deGrom got shafted.
Saturday afternoon at Citi Field brought zero offensive and bullpen highlights from the Mets, turning what should have been a celebrated deGrom performance into just another frustrating day for the stud right-hander. DeGrom matched a career-high with 14 strikeouts, but the Mets lost 3-0 to the Marlins in their latest display of lineup and bullpen malfeasance to begin the season.
